Output 01fab4e790a10595b6c7c72f0d4a24600630cd7041d9341d6846a5f7e156b379:0

value
2808149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305d3e2f0de9bc3805d6a49ed6f2fe4b6b985de7 OP_EQUAL
address
366k4P8CG5BUWxsthPSaxxczgyECRp7wHX
transaction
01fab4e790a10595b6c7c72f0d4a24600630cd7041d9341d6846a5f7e156b379
spent
true